    To recover your benefits with the Microsoft for Startups Founders Hub, including activating your Azure credits within 90 days, you are welcome to reapply when you're ready to build. For assistance with reapplying, you can contact support at Microsoft for Startups Founders Hub.

    Please ensure you have successfully completed both domain and business verification, as these are required to access additional credits. If you encounter issues with verification, we recommend escalating them to the Microsoft for Startups team, including your contact information, to facilitate the resolution process.

    Once reapproved, remember to activate your Azure credits and other benefits by the deadline displayed on your Founders Hub home page. If you currently have credits from another program, it’s advisable to use those first before activating your Founders Hub credits.

    If you wish to extend the expiry date of your Azure credits, you can do so by advancing to the next level in the program. For example, moving from level 2 to level 3 will grant you additional credits and extended time to utilize them.
